A reputable finance firm in Reading is seeking an Accounts Payable Assistant on a part-time basis. This hybrid role involves handling supplier invoices, maintaining compliance, and supporting payroll tasks.
Candidates should have 1–2 years of experience in transactional finance and a qualification in finance or business. Proficiency in Excel and strong communication skills are essential.
The role offers flexible working arrangements and a culture that values teamwork and professional development.
